A Tale of Two Halves: FCGloriettes Choke as The Proxipots Steal a Point at the Death
What a masterclass in frustration we witnessed today as FCGloriettes managed to turn a dominant performance into a tragic comedy of errors. For the vast majority of the match, FCGloriettes looked like the only side interested in playing football, racking up 5 shots on target and taking a well-deserved lead in the 29th minute. Sure, their discipline was questionable—earning a yellow card as early as the 17th minute thanks to a series of clumsy fouls—but they were clearly the superior side, leaving The Proxipots looking like they had wandered onto the pitch by mistake. ⚽
On the other side of the grass, The Proxipots spent most of the afternoon perfecting the art of doing absolutely nothing. With only 2 shots on target and a total lack of urgency, they seemed content to let FCGloriettes dictate the tempo while they aimlessly blasted shots off-target. It was a snooze-fest for the neutral spectator, watching FCGloriettes squander chance after chance, including a frantic flurry of missed opportunities in the 82nd and 86th minutes that should have put the game to bed long ago.
Then came the heartbreak in the 90th minute. Just when it seemed FCGloriettes would walk away with a win they barely had to break a sweat for, The Proxipots somehow found a goal from thin air to salvage a 1-1 draw. It was the ultimate "smash and grab" robbery, leaving the FCGloriettes faithful in stunned silence and the visitors celebrating a point they absolutely did not deserve.
